Output d520cecd321120a783d51ecb03a3a02de1a01bd1bfcd3c23f552862ec619095b:12

value
994683
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bbab3ac4e53012487452938a357d1db3a10ce8b OP_EQUALVERIFY OP_CHECKSIG
address
17uRLfECKQP2uzPm6emuK7ZGotfaBmF965
transaction
d520cecd321120a783d51ecb03a3a02de1a01bd1bfcd3c23f552862ec619095b
spent
true